Output ecbe72c77675fd922e3fbbbe6ab6979d66f30776ce2bb307e875a4f67406694a:13

value
501724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10b918e13afe3d138dec18a0b9c8f22bb3f0871d OP_EQUAL
address
33DSUPdiGShiFr49GBo6nAk3yX4UzR4Zm4
transaction
ecbe72c77675fd922e3fbbbe6ab6979d66f30776ce2bb307e875a4f67406694a
confirmations
275401
spent
true